QT 크리에이터를 다운로드했는데 해당 소프트웨어에 익숙하지 않습니다.
QT를 사용하여 “main.ui”파일을 열 수 없습니다. 왜?
나는 chmod 777 & chown angela를 가졌다. 모든 일이 완료되었지만 여전히 할 수 없습니까?
“main.ui”가 실행 가능한 텍스트 파일임을 보여줍니다. 왜 그렇습니까?
답변
* .ui 파일은 단지 xml이므로 모든 텍스트 편집기에서 내용을 열고 볼 수 있습니다. 그러나 QT가 XML을 해석하는 방법을 이해하지 않고 XML을 변경하면 끝없는 문제가 발생합니다. QT 디자이너를 사용하여 편집하는 것이 가장 좋습니다.
호환되지 않는 속성을 만들지 않도록 파일을 만든 것과 동일한 버전의 QT 디자이너를 사용해야합니다.
* .ui 파일의 맨 위에는
<ui version="4.0">
버전 4 qt 디자이너에서
<UI version="3.3" stdsetdef="1">
버전 3 QT 디자이너